首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

dbOpenDynaset -‘未设置对象变量或带有块变量’

dbOpenDynaset是一个常量,用于指定打开数据库记录集的类型。它是Microsoft Access数据库中的一个选项,用于在Visual Basic for Applications (VBA)代码中打开数据库记录集。

具体来说,dbOpenDynaset常量用于打开一个动态集(Dynaset),它是一种可编辑的记录集类型。动态集允许对记录进行添加、删除和修改,并且可以反映数据库中的实时更改。

在VBA代码中,可以使用以下语法来打开一个动态集:

代码语言:txt
复制
Dim db As DAO.Database
Dim rs As DAO.Recordset

Set db = CurrentDb
Set rs = db.OpenRecordset("TableName", dbOpenDynaset)

在上述代码中,"TableName"应替换为要打开的表的名称。

dbOpenDynaset常量的优势包括:

  1. 可以实时反映数据库中的更改,因此适用于需要及时更新数据的应用程序。
  2. 允许对记录进行添加、删除和修改,提供了灵活的数据操作能力。
  3. 可以使用VBA代码对记录集进行导航和操作,方便开发人员进行数据处理。

适用场景:

  1. 数据录入和管理应用程序:由于动态集允许对记录进行添加、删除和修改,因此非常适用于需要对数据进行录入和管理的应用程序,如客户关系管理系统(CRM)或库存管理系统。
  2. 数据分析和报告应用程序:动态集可以实时反映数据库中的更改,因此适用于需要进行数据分析和生成报告的应用程序,如销售报表生成系统或数据仪表盘。

腾讯云相关产品和产品介绍链接地址: 腾讯云提供了多个与数据库相关的产品和服务,其中包括云数据库MySQL、云数据库SQL Server、云数据库MongoDB等。您可以通过以下链接了解更多信息:

  1. 云数据库MySQL:腾讯云提供的一种高性能、可扩展的关系型数据库服务,适用于各种规模的应用程序。
  2. 云数据库SQL Server:腾讯云提供的一种基于Microsoft SQL Server的关系型数据库服务,具有高可用性和可扩展性。
  3. 云数据库MongoDB:腾讯云提供的一种基于MongoDB的NoSQL数据库服务,适用于大规模数据存储和高并发读写操作。

请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券